Noise Filters / Surge Protectors

Noise filters and surge protectors are devices that protect electrical circuits and appliances from problems with voltage, current, frequency, etc. Various product types are available, including products that suppress the generation and/or transmission of noise (unintended electrical signals and electromagnetic waves) and surges (transient abnormal voltages and currents), those that protect the circuit and devices themselves, and more. Some products are highly versatile, while others are designed for more specific applications, such as those for use with power supply lines. Noise and surge may cause damage to circuits and appliances, system failure, etc., so it is important to thoroughly check the specifications for items such as operating temperature range, rated voltage, current and dielectric strengths and use noise filters and surge protectors that suit the application.
